A Glimpse Into the Past: 1940s USSR Stamps

The treasures of the Soviet Union's postal system during the 1940s offer a intriguing glimpse at a tumultuous era. These stamps, printed between 1941 and 1945, showcase the nation's spirit amidst World War II. They feature a spectrum of themes, from nationalistic slogans to representations of key figures and events. The 1940s USSR stamps are not merely postage items; they are artefacts of history, reflecting the era's sentiments.

USSR Philately: A Treasure Trove from the 1940s & 1950s

The USSR's postal service was a vibrant entity during the 1940s and 1950s, producing a wealth of stamps that reflect this era. From triumphant themes celebrating wartime victories to striking depictions of socialist ideals, these philatelic treasures offer a window into the USSR's history, culture, and artistic landscape. Collectors prize these stamps for their historical significance, aesthetic beauty, and rarity.

  • Some popular subjects include:
  • Notable figures such as Lenin and Stalin
  • Communist symbols like the hammer and sickle
  • Technological achievements of the era
  • Art celebrating Soviet culture
